What type of printer is best for making decals?

For making durable and vibrant decals, a laser printer is generally considered the best choice. Laser printers use toner, which is a plastic-based powder fused onto the decal paper with heat, resulting in water-resistant and scratch-resistant decals suitable for both indoor and outdoor applications.

While inkjet printers can produce excellent image quality with a wider range of colors, the ink used is typically water-based, making the resulting decals prone to smudging, fading, and running when exposed to moisture. To use inkjet printers for decals, you would need to seal them with a protective coating or laminate, adding an extra step to the process. This may improve water resistance, but it may not match the inherent durability of laser-printed decals. Furthermore, certain specialty printers, such as ALPS printers (now discontinued), were specifically designed for printing white and metallic colors, making them ideal for niche decal applications. However, due to their rarity and the difficulty in obtaining supplies, laser printers provide a more accessible and reliable solution for most decal-making needs. The initial cost of a laser printer might be higher than an inkjet, but the long-term benefits of durability and longevity typically outweigh the investment when creating high-quality decals.

Which adhesive vinyl works best for homemade decals?

For most homemade decal projects, intermediate or permanent adhesive vinyl is the best choice. Intermediate vinyl offers a good balance of durability, ease of cutting and weeding, and adhesion to a variety of surfaces. Permanent adhesive vinyl provides even stronger adhesion for projects needing greater longevity or resistance to the elements.

Intermediate vinyl, like Oracal 651, is a popular all-around choice. It's easy to work with, comes in a wide range of colors and finishes, and is suitable for indoor and outdoor applications. It adheres well to smooth, clean surfaces like glass, plastic, and metal, making it ideal for car decals, laptop stickers, and personalized home decor. Permanent vinyl, while offering superior adhesion, can sometimes be more challenging to remove cleanly, particularly from delicate surfaces. When selecting your vinyl, consider the intended use of the decal. For items that will be frequently handled or exposed to harsh weather, permanent vinyl is the better option. For items that may require removal or repositioning, or for simpler crafts, intermediate vinyl provides a more user-friendly experience. Ultimately, experimenting with different brands and types of vinyl is the best way to determine which works best for your specific projects and cutting machine.

How do I seal my decals to make them waterproof?

To effectively waterproof your homemade decals, you need to apply a sealant after the decal has been applied and allowed to dry completely. The most common and effective methods involve using a clear acrylic sealant spray, a brush-on clear coat specifically designed for models or crafts, or laminating the decal before application, depending on the material the decal is printed on.

Sealing your decals is crucial, especially if they'll be exposed to moisture. An acrylic sealant spray is easy to apply and provides a protective layer. Apply several light coats, allowing each coat to dry fully before applying the next. This prevents runs and ensures even coverage. Make sure to use a sealant designed for the type of ink and material used for your decals; some sealants can react poorly with certain inks, causing smearing or discoloration. If you prefer more control, especially for smaller or more intricate decals, a brush-on clear coat is a good option. Look for brands specifically made for models or crafts, as these are often formulated to be durable and non-yellowing. Laminating your decals before application is also a very durable, waterproof solution. It is best for die-cut decals where you need to preserve the edges.

What settings should I use on my cutting machine?

The ideal settings for your cutting machine depend primarily on the type of vinyl you're using and the specific machine you own. However, a good starting point is to use the "vinyl" setting on your machine's built-in material selection. If your machine doesn't have a preset, begin with a blade depth of 1, a pressure/force of around 75-100 grams, and a speed of around 5-7 cm/s. Always perform a test cut before committing to your entire design.

To elaborate, different vinyl types (e.g., adhesive, heat transfer, glitter) require varying amounts of pressure and blade depth to cut cleanly without tearing the material or cutting through the carrier sheet. Thicker vinyls, like glitter vinyl, necessitate higher pressure and potentially a deeper blade setting. Thinner vinyls, like standard adhesive vinyl, require less. It's also important to consider the sharpness of your blade. A dull blade will require more pressure, which can lead to ragged edges. Regularly replacing your blade ensures cleaner cuts and prolongs the life of your machine. The best approach is to experiment using the test cut feature of your machine. This allows you to make a small cut in a corner of your material and check if the vinyl is cut cleanly without damaging the backing. If the vinyl is not cut all the way through, increase the pressure slightly. If the blade is cutting through the backing, reduce the pressure. Adjust the speed as needed; a slower speed often yields better results, especially with intricate designs. Remember to document the settings that work well for different vinyl types, creating a reference guide for future projects.

How do I apply a decal without bubbles?

Applying a decal without bubbles requires careful preparation and a methodical application process. Start with a clean, smooth surface, use a soapy water solution to allow for repositioning, apply the decal slowly and evenly, and use a squeegee to work out any air bubbles from the center outwards.

To elaborate, surface preparation is crucial. Any dust, dirt, or texture on the surface will create air pockets. Thoroughly clean the area with a suitable cleaner (like isopropyl alcohol for non-painted surfaces, or a mild detergent for painted surfaces), and ensure it's completely dry before you begin. The soapy water solution (a few drops of dish soap in a spray bottle of water) acts as a lubricant, allowing you to slide the decal into the correct position without it immediately sticking. Spray both the surface and the adhesive side of the decal lightly. When applying the decal, start at one edge and slowly smooth it down with the squeegee. Work from the center outwards, applying firm, even pressure. Overlap each pass with the squeegee to ensure no air is trapped. If bubbles do appear, you can often work them to the edge with the squeegee. For stubborn bubbles, use a very fine needle or pin to carefully prick the bubble, then gently press the air out with the squeegee. Be exceedingly careful not to scratch or tear the decal. After application, allow the decal to dry completely according to the manufacturer's instructions before removing any transfer tape.

Can I make heat transfer decals at home?

Yes, you can absolutely make heat transfer decals at home with the right equipment and materials. The basic process involves printing a design onto special heat transfer paper using an inkjet or laser printer, then using a heat press or household iron to transfer the image onto fabric.

Making your own heat transfer decals offers a great deal of creative control, allowing you to personalize clothing, bags, and other fabric items with custom designs. The key is to choose the correct type of heat transfer paper for your project. There are different types of paper designed for light fabrics, dark fabrics, inkjet printers, and laser printers. Using the wrong type of paper will result in a poor-quality transfer that may crack, fade, or peel easily. How long will homemade decals last?

The lifespan of homemade decals varies significantly depending on the materials and methods used, but generally, you can expect them to last anywhere from a few months to several years. Decals made with higher-quality vinyl, protective laminates, and proper application techniques will last considerably longer than those made with basic materials and less attention to detail.

The primary factors influencing a homemade decal's longevity are the type of vinyl used (permanent vs. removable, indoor vs. outdoor), the quality of the adhesive, and the presence of a protective over-laminate. Outdoor decals are exposed to UV radiation, temperature fluctuations, and moisture, which can degrade the ink and adhesive over time, leading to fading, cracking, and peeling. Indoor decals, shielded from the elements, will naturally last longer. The quality of your printer inks also plays a crucial role; UV-resistant inks are essential for outdoor applications.
